Fukakita Greenery Park (Fukakita Ryokuchi)

Location

Please ask for information at Osaka Prefecturral Fukakita Greenery Park Administrative Office (Osaka-fu Fukakita Ryokuchi Kanri Jimusho) (TE: 877-7471).


Osaka Prefectural Fukakita Greenery Park (Osaka-fuei Fukakita Ryokuchi), ranging from the south end of Neyagawa City to the north end of Daito City, is normally a park for recreation and sports. It has been also under improvement work as a flood control basin to temporarily accumulate flooded water in case of heavy rain, and a part of it has been already opened.

○ Waterfront zone (Mizube no zone)

A facility where people can have fun with water will be constructed in this site centering on Fukano-Ike pond (Fukano Ike), which functions to control torrential water flowing from the overflow dike of Neyagawa River.

○ Communication zone (Fureai zone)

With the lawn ground for light sports and picnic at the center, there are various grounds such as a playground with playing equipment like a wrecked ship model and dinosaur replicas for children's curiosity and a cherry garden where the trees are in full bloom in spring.

○ Sports zone

This is an activity zone with a variety of facilities for popular sports. There are ball game grounds and 14 all-weather tennis courts. A ground for rubber-baseball was newly established in April 2000 and it have been available for a wide range of uses.

○ Other facility

Cherry Blossom Garden (Sakura no Sono), Children's Playground (Jido Yugijo), Lawn Ground (Shibafu Hiroba), Sports House, parking area
